Andie
Girl name · #650 in 2025 · Distinctive
Andie ranks #650 among American girls' names as of 2025, with 443 newborns given the name that year. A decade ago it stood at #1404, so the name has been rising over the past ten years. Roughly one in every 4,063 girls born in 2025 was named Andie.

The 80-year story
Andie first appears in the Social Security records in 1945, when 5 girls received the name. Its all-time peak is essentially right now: 2025, with 443 babies and a rank of #650. Where Andie is most common
Geography matters for names, and Andie is no exception. Adjusted for how many girls are born in each state, Andie is most common in KS (0.9 per 1,000), LA (0.9 per 1,000), TN (0.8 per 1,000), CO (0.6 per 1,000), UT (0.6 per 1,000) — against a national average of about 0.3 per 1,000 girls. These are per-capita rates, so they show where Andie is a genuine regional favorite rather than just where the most babies are born.

Rank history (last 25 years)
| Year | Babies named Andie | Rank |
|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 443 | #650 |
| 2024 | 320 | #845 |
| 2023 | 304 | #883 |
| 2022 | 219 | #1120 |
| 2021 | 203 | #1196 |
| 2020 | 214 | #1126 |
| 2019 | 193 | #1209 |
| 2018 | 173 | #1313 |
| 2017 | 167 | #1379 |
| 2016 | 167 | #1394 |
| 2015 | 166 | #1404 |
| 2014 | 142 | #1534 |
| 2013 | 134 | #1599 |
| 2012 | 129 | #1651 |
| 2011 | 126 | #1671 |
| 2010 | 127 | #1668 |
| 2009 | 137 | #1629 |
| 2008 | 137 | #1642 |
| 2007 | 147 | #1551 |
| 2006 | 120 | #1734 |
| 2005 | 150 | #1425 |
| 2004 | 126 | #1562 |
| 2003 | 114 | #1676 |
| 2002 | 111 | #1654 |
| 2001 | 87 | #1968 |
